Considerations Before Starting TRT

Before starting TRT, it is important to discuss the potential benefits and risks with your doctor. You should also consider any underlying medical conditions that may be affecting your testosterone levels, as TRT may not be the best option in these circumstances.

Additionally, if you have any allergies or require any ongoing medications, it is essential that you discuss these with your physician before starting TRT. Potential Side Effects of TRT

Although TRT has been shown to be effective, there are potential side effects that must be considered. Some of these side effects can include an increase in red blood cell count, an increase in water retention, an increase in acne, an increase in gynecomastia (enlargement of breast tissue in men), an increase in blood clotting, and an increase in blood pressure and cholesterol.

In more severe cases, TRT may increase the risk of prostate cancer and other conditions. It is important to talk to a healthcare professional before undergoing any testosterone replacement therapy to discuss the potential side effects and any other associated risks.
